Abstract
As a flock of prey escapes from a predator, a phase-like transition was observed in the prey flock. This occurred from a state of the flock moving in two separated directions to a state of the prey flock moving a non-separated direction at a predator's attack angle θ=θc. Additionally, regardless of the predator's attack speed κ, the near identical scaling of the θc/κ against a predation risk R was present.
